Kinds of Fireplaces
Before delving into the best fireplace options, it's crucial to comprehend the various types available on the marketplace. Each has its own unique set of features, benefits, and downsides.
Wood-burning Fireplaces
Provide a traditional and rustic appeal.Need a chimney or flue for ventilation.Offer a broad range of styles and styles.Can be fuel-efficient, depending upon the type of wood utilized.
Gas Fireplaces
More convenient and cleaner than wood-burning types.Can be vented or vent-free; the choice depends on the design and installation.Readily available in various styles, including inserts, log sets, and free-standing systems.Frequently featured remote control alternatives for ease of usage.
Electric Fireplaces
Need little to no installation.Time-efficient heating services that are typically portable.Deal a series of designs, including wall-mounted, free-standing, and built-in models.Safe to use and do not require a flue or chimney.
Bioethanol Fireplaces

The majority of fireplace installations do not require planning authorization, however it is recommended to talk to your regional council, specifically if adjustments to the external structure are involved.
Q2: How much does it cost to set up a fireplace?
Installation costs can vary commonly depending upon the type of fireplace, products used, and any essential restorations. Usually, wood-burning fireplaces tend to be more expensive to install than electric ones.
Q3: Are electric fireplaces energy-efficient?
Yes, electric fireplaces are normally really energy-efficient because they convert almost all of the electrical energy into heat. However, the cost of electricity need to be considered when examining general performance.
Q4: Can I set up a gas fireplace myself?
While some gas fireplaces have simplified installations, it is extremely recommended to employ a certified expert to handle gas connections and guarantee all safety procedures are adhered to.
Q5: How frequently should I preserve my fireplace?
Maintenance requirements can differ depending on the type of fireplace. Wood-burning stoves need regular chimney cleansing, while electric and gas systems will require regular assessments and cleanings as per their particular guidelines.
